What's Happening?
Paramount Games Studio has announced a new video game titled 'Star Trek: Shadow Frontier,' developed by Bloober Team, known for their work in the horror genre. The game, revealed at IGN Live, is set to be a psychological thriller rather than a traditional
horror game, drawing comparisons to Ninja Theory's Hellblade series. Michelle Forbes will reprise her role as Ro Laren, a character from 'Star Trek: The Next Generation,' who finds herself stranded on an alien planet. Paramount has invested heavily in the game, aiming to create the best Star Trek game to date. The game is part of a broader strategy by Paramount to expand its gaming division, which includes other projects like '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les: The Last Ronin.'

What's Next?
The game is scheduled for release in 2027 on major platforms including P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X and S, and PC. Paramount Games Studio plans to continue collaborating closely with Bloober Team to ensure the game meets high-quality standards and remains authentic to the Star Trek brand.
